Reno, Kansas Voting-age Population By Race in Census 2020
Updated on February 22, 2026.
According to the data from the US 2020 decennial Census, in April 2020, among Reno, KS voting-age population of 48,143 people, 86.72% of them (41,751 people) identified their race as White Alone, 5.77% of them (2,779 people) identified their race as Two Or More Races, and 3.17% of them (1,525 people) identified their race as Black or African American Alone.

Data Source: US Census Bureau, 2020 Census.
Reno, KS Voting-age Population By Race in Census 2020

| Race | Voting-age Population | % of County Voting-age Population |
|---|---|---|
| Black or African American Alone | 1525 | 3.17 |
| White Alone | 41751 | 86.72 |
| American Indian and Alaska Native Alone | 424 | 0.88 |
| Asian Alone | 273 | 0.57 |
| Native Hawaiian And Pacific Islander Alone | 38 | 0.08 |
| Some Other Race Alone | 1353 | 2.81 |
| Two Or More Races | 2779 | 5.77 |
